小程序

自学开发小程序(自学开发小程序难吗)

分类 小程序 发布时间 发布时间:2026-02-27 浏览 浏览:1 次

在数字化时代,小程序作为一种新兴的应用形态,迅速崛起并成为各类企业和个人开发者的要选择,小程序的快速开发与发布使得它们在各类应用场景中展现出强大的生命力,本文将详细介🔭绍自学开发小程序的全过程,并提供实用的步骤与资源,帮助开发者快速上手。

小程序概述🌖

文章配图

小程序是一种不需要下载安装即可使用的应用,它们通过微信、支付宝等平台进行传播,由于其无门槛的特点和便捷的使用方式,受到了广大用户的欢迎。

开发环境准备

1、选择平台:决定你要开发的小程🎦序类型,目前主要的开发平台有:

微信小程序

支付宝小程序

字节跳动小🤱程序(如抖音)

2、账户注册 访问相关小程序官网进行注册,如微信公众平台(mp.weixin.qq.com)。

完成账号认证并获取开发者权限。

3、开发工具下载

下载并安装相应的开发工具, 微信开发者工具

支付宝开发者工具

学习与资料准备

1、官方文档: 微信小程序官方文档:[微信小程序🤡文档](https://developers.weixin.qq.com/miniprogram/dev/)

支付宝小程序文档:[支付宝小程序文档](https://opendocs.alipay.com/mini)

2、在线课程:在各大在线学习平台(如Coursera、Udemy、B站等)寻找相关的开发课程。

3、社区与论坛:加入开发者社区(如掘金、V2EX等),与其他开发者讨论和交流。

掌握基本的开发语言与框架

小程序的开发主要使用以下几种技术栈:

技术描述
WXML小程序的标记语言,类似于HTML
WXSS小程序的样式表,扩展CSS,支持样式增补
JavaScript主要的逻辑处理语言
JSON配置文件格式

项目创建与结构

1、创建新项目: 在微信开发者工具中,选择“新建项目”。

填写App ID(测试用可以选择无🥐App ID),并选择项目名称和目录。2、项目结构: 开发工具会生成如下🍊的项目结构: ```

├── miniprogram/

│ ├── pages/

│ ├── images/ │ ├── utils/

│ └── app.js ├── project.config.json

└── package.json ```

编写基础代码

1、搭建页面结构: 在pages目录下创建新的页面文件夹,比如index

根据WXML语法编写页面🚩结构, 例如index.wxml

```xml

<view> <text>Hello, mini program!</text>

<button bindtap="onTapButton">Click Me</button> </view>

``` 2、编写逻辑代码

在同一目录下创index.js,编写相应的逻辑: ```javascript

Page({ onTapButton: function() {

wx.showToast({

title: 'Button clicked!',

icon: 'success', duration: 2000

});

}

});

```

3、样式设置: 在index.wxss文件中添加样式:

```css text {

color: #333; font-size: 20px;

} button {

padding: 10px; background-color: #007AFF;

color: white; }

```

调试与测试

1、实时预览: 使用微信开发者工具提供的“预览”功能,实时查看代码变动后的效果。

2、模拟器调试: 利用工具中的调试功能,查看console输出和页面性能信息,及时修复bug。

发布小程序📦

1、提交审核: 在微信公众平🕠台进行小程序的申请审核,在官网填写相关信息并上传代码包。

2、版本管理

熟悉小程序的版本管理,确保你能在需要时快发布新版本,并进行回滚。

展与优化

1、使用组件库

考虑使用现成的组件库(如WeUI、Vant Weapp等)来提升开发效率。2、API接口调用: 学习使用小程序提供的API实现网络请求,例如调用后端服务以获取数据。

3、性能优化

使用微信平台的性能分析工具,检查小程序的加载速度、内存使用情况等做出优化。

持续学习与实践

1、项目实战 实践是学习最有效的法,建议跟随教程完成几个小型项目,并逐渐扩展功能。

2、参加比赛与Hackathon: 参与开发者社区的比赛能够锻炼你的实战能力与创新意识。3、关注新技术

持续关注小程序的新特性与行业动态,与时俱进提升自己。

通过以上步骤,您可以逐步掌握小程序的开发技能, 并能🕘立完成一个小程序的构建与发布,希望本篇文章📃能够对您的自学之路提供有效的帮助和指导。

在线咨询

在线咨询

免费通话

24h咨询:400-400-8888


如您有问题,可以咨询我们的24H咨询电话!

免费通话

微信扫一扫

微信二维码

微信联系
返回顶部